Transaction ec425c20f224e3cccab78c1a10316bdb3b46d43de2d5981f9067ccec6e150fcb
1 Input
1 Output
-
ec425c20f224e3cccab78c1a10316bdb3b46d43de2d5981f9067ccec6e150fcb:0
- value
- 21734237
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f4dab6c844adf8f9e06b9359aa92324f7b5b2fc OP_EQUAL
- address
- MJ3gHJZC2aAWzQukhHHZSpMkUJu83pJnXd